                     Response to report published by RAID 
 
Petra Diamonds Limited acknowledges the report published by RAID on 25 March 
2021. 
 
As previously stated, Petra takes the allegations of human rights abuses at the 
Williamson mine extremely seriously.  Petra has committed to provide feedback 
on the investigation being carried out by an external advisor, in conjunction 
with our legal advisors; the scope of this investigation already includes the 
allegations mentioned by RAID in their report. 
 
As detailed in our recent announcements, the Company has taken a number of 
actions to address the situation at the Williamson Mine, including the 
replacement of the third party security contractor at the mine, as noted in our 
announcement on 9 February 2021.

About Petra Diamonds Limited 
 
Petra Diamonds is a leading independent diamond mining group and a consistent 
supplier of gem quality rough diamonds to the international market. The Company 
has a diversified portfolio incorporating interests in three underground 
producing mines in South Africa (Finsch, Cullinan and Koffiefontein) and one 
open pit mine in Tanzania (Williamson). 
 
Petra's strategy is to focus on value rather than volume production by 
optimising recoveries from its high-quality asset base in order to maximise 
their efficiency and profitability. The Group has a significant resource base 
of ca. 243 million carats, which supports the potential for long-life 
operations. 
 
Petra conducts all operations according to the highest ethical standards and 
will only operate in countries which are members of the Kimberley Process. The 
Company aims to generate tangible value for each of its stakeholders, thereby 
contributing to the socio-economic development of its host countries and 
supporting long-term sustainable operations to the benefit of its employees, 
partners and communities. 
 
Petra is quoted with a premium listing on the Main Market of the London Stock 
Exchange under the ticker 'PDL'. The Company's US$337 million loan notes due in 
2026 will be listed on the Global Exchange market of the Irish Stock Exchange.
